Vedanta

ve·danta

uncommon

noun

1.

(from the Sanskrit for `end of the Veda'') one of six orthodox philosophical systems or viewpoints rooted in the Upanishads as opposed to Mimamsa which relies on the Vedas and Brahmanas

Origin

Borrowed from Sanskrit वेदान्त (vedānta).
